Studies constantly observe that over 50 percent of tasks assigned in any given week are not finished on time. Clemson Professor Roger Liska has found that 20 percent of a worker’s time is spent waiting on materials, equipment, or information. This inefficiency is a strangle hold on contractor’s profitability. This program addresses this critical challenge of inefficiency and offers proven strategies to help roofing contractor substantially improve their efficiency and profitability. What contractor wouldn’t become substantially more profitable if its labor costs could be reduced by 10 to 15 percent? While most of the causes for inefficiency can be eliminated or at least significantly reduced, most of are not even addressed because the contractor is focused on the wrong issues. This program will explain how to change your approach to project management to improve your profitability. Session material will be presented at the intermediate level for all size companies.

Ted Garrison combines more than 25 years of construction experience with numerous years of research on topics important to the construction industry to bring high-impact programs to his audiences. In addition to his civil engineering degree and BA from Rutgers University, he has practical experience working in framing crews, trim crews and survey crews. However, most of his experience has been working with general contractors and developers in project management or in senior executive positions. Therefore, he brings real-life experience to the platform in his more than 50 presentations a year and to his consulting work. In addition, Ted is the host of the Internet radio program, New Construction Strategies.com, which is an innovative program that deals with critical issues facing the construction industry.
